Swiss Lathe Machining: The key Behind Intricate Areas
Swiss lathe machining (also called Swiss-style turning) can be a specialized system ideal for producing smaller, sophisticated, and high-precision sections. Typical in watchmaking and professional medical system manufacturing, Swiss devices use a sliding headstock that supports the material nearer for the chopping Instrument, lessening deflection and rising precision.

Rewards:
Extremely restricted tolerances

Perfect for little diameter sections

Great for sophisticated section machining

Decreased cycle periods

Swiss lathes are essential for production parts where precision is non-negotiable, for example surgical instruments or aerospace fasteners.

Vacuum Casting & Polyurethane Vacuum Casting
Vacuum casting is a versatile strategy used for developing large-fidelity prototypes and compact creation operates employing silicone molds. It's Specially beneficial in plastic product or service manufacturing.

Polyurethane vacuum casting, particularly, delivers a variety of materials Attributes—rigid, flexible, crystal clear, or colored—which makes it perfect for:

Shopper merchandise enclosures

Automotive factors

Functional testing types

Simulated injection-molded pieces

This process offers a cheap choice to full injection mold tooling, notably for very low-volume manufacturing.

CNC Milling and Turning: The Backbone of contemporary Machining
Most up-to-date equipment shops give the two CNC milling and turning services to deal with a wide range of areas. Milling is ideal for generating flat surfaces, slots, and holes, while turning excels at cylindrical parts.

When put together into multi-axis CNC machining techniques, these abilities allow for comprehensive parts for being designed in a single setup—improving upon efficiency and minimizing human mistake.

Typical elements include things like:
Gears

Housings

Connectors

Flanges

Brackets

Rapid Injection Molding: Quickly, Practical, and Scalable
Speedy injection molding uses aluminum or delicate metal molds to generate plastic components in days in lieu of months or months. It’s perfect for:

Functional testing

Pre-creation validation

Pilot operates

Early purchaser samples

With injection mould tooling, manufacturers can attain close to-ultimate portion Attributes, allowing for groups to check and validate layouts before investing in difficult tooling for mass production.

Injection Mold Tooling and Generation: From Idea to Current market
Injection mold tooling is the entire process of building hardened steel molds for mass generation. It's a major financial investment, but when you're All set for scale, it’s the most Expense-productive method for plastic solution production.

The moment tooling is finish, injection mildew production can churn out 1000's or an incredible number of dependable pieces in a low per-unit Charge.

Modern mold layout normally includes:

Conformal cooling channels

Slide and lifter mechanisms

Multi-cavity and loved ones mildew programs

Computerized section ejection
